What Is an Automated Car Wash?
An automated car wash is a setup in which a vehicle drives on a conveyor belt or through a tunnel and is washed, rinsed and dried by mechanical means. They are fast and efficient, allowing you to stay in your vehicle while sensors and machinery do the work. Usually, the cleaning takes only 3-10 minutes, with a small number of people needed for it, and the outcome is consistent, which is also more cost-effective when compared with detailing services. The Role of Technology in Modern Car Washes
The technology of modern car washes has evolved greatly recently and continues to evolve, changing how we wash and care for our vehicles. Modern systems use intelligent sensors to determine the size and shape of a vehicle and thus the accurate amount of cleaning required and use environmentally safe cleaning solutions, which lessen the impact on the environment. Water-saving technologies have also become standard to conserve resources without sacrificing cleaning effectiveness. Advanced drying methods also enhance efficiency and minimize the risk of water droplets on the surface. Real-World Impact on Your Car
Regular washing plays an important role in protecting your car from everyday damage. Dirt buildup, road salt, and environmental contaminants can gradually harm the paint and even lead to corrosion if left unchecked. Keeping your vehicle clean helps preserve its appearance and prevents long-term deterioration, ensuring it stays in better condition over time.

FAQs
How much does an automated car wash cost on average?
Most automated washes cost between $8 and $25, depending on the package.
What’s the best automated car wash for a black car?
Touchless automated washes or clean machine systems are safest for black cars.
What are the typical prices for an exterior automated car wash?
Exterior washes usually range from $8 to $20, depending on service level.
